Transaction 70f5ba21fd7a8d4406241558289913ce4f50c13175d9ac5527ab7fc0ea36f114

1 Input
2 Outputs
  • 70f5ba21fd7a8d4406241558289913ce4f50c13175d9ac5527ab7fc0ea36f114:0
  • value  434900
    address  1KLc8993pB2cXfhaiVKiJdA7euTZuFkycN
  • 70f5ba21fd7a8d4406241558289913ce4f50c13175d9ac5527ab7fc0ea36f114:1
  • value  1027160
    address  1LKpp14KrD2GRNtKjRtjwEijJtaWDF8peX